Arrival and
Dismissal Procedures
 |
Students may enter
the building at 8:05. |
 |
Students are
tardy after 8:35. |
 |
Tardy students
must go to the office to receive a tardy slip
before entering their classroom. |
 |
Students are
dismissed at 3:35. |
Car Loading Procedure
-
Students will wait quietly in an assigned
section based on the first letter of their
last name.
-
Parents entering the car loading area should
be in the proper lane for exiting the campus
and reentering Columbia Pike. The cars in
the lane closest to the school building
should be turning right onto Columbia Pike,
and the cars turning left should be in the
outside lane.
-
The parents will pull up between the white
lines at the front and end of the covered
walkway. One parent will stand beside
his/her car.
-
Parents will not be allowed to park on the side of the building
to pick up their child.
-
Parents must have a white paper plate in the
window of their car with their child's name
printed in large letters.
-
The last name of the child should be at the
top of the plate with the child/children's
names underneath.
-
The letters should be printed in the
appropriate color as assigned in the
following sections of the alphabet.
|
A-D (red) |
N-R
(green) |
|
E-H
(orange) |
S-T
(blue) |
|
I-M
(yellow) |
U-Z
(purple) |
-
If someone other than the parent picks up a
student, it is the responsibility of the
parent to make sure there is a paper plate,
which is properly labeled, in the car of the
driver.
-
To expedite car dismissal, parents are
discouraged from conversing with teachers,
administrators, and other drivers.
-
A staff member
who is holding a STOP sign at the
front of the line will turn the sign to the
SLOW side as a signal for the cars to exit
slowly from the car loading area.
-
To ensure the security of each child, parents
without a paper plate will be unable to pick up
their child until that section of cars has
exited the loading area. These individuals will
be redirected to a parking area and must report
to the office to sign a log-out sheet for their
child's release.
-
Students not picked up by 3:45 will
wait in the office until their parents arrive.
